Zero Latency is a new podcast from Eilers & Krejcik Gaming that takes a deeper look at key trends, news, and events impacting the U.S. online gambling industry, with insight from EKG analysts and special guests.

Episode 90: Who Has The Best Prediction Market Product?
Q: Who has the best product at the minute?
From a user interaction perspective, Novig has the best product, as it integrates props in a way that is much easier to navigate than Kalshi and Polymarket.
Episode 90: Who Has The Best Prediction Market Product?
Q: What's wrong with the current prediction market product?
The user experience is generally confusing; for instance, markets are hard to find, liquidity isn't shown, and users can struggle with price updates.
Episode 90: Who Has The Best Prediction Market Product?
Q: Can you give us your background with prediction markets?
I come from a traditional sports betting background using legal OSBs in the US, and I began using regulated exchanges like Novig and ProfitX, which provide excellent liquidity.

Frequently Asked Questions About This Podcast

What is This Podcast about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This show is focused on exploring the latest developments and trends in the U.S. online gambling landscape. Discussions often feature key players in the industry, who share insights on diverse topics such as venture capital investments, regulatory changes, and innovative technologies influencing the market. Each episode typically combines expert commentary with real-world case studies, making it particularly engaging for professionals involved in the gambling industry. The discussions aim to demystify the complexities of online gambling while addressing both current challenges and future opportunities within the sector.
